@charset "utf-8";
/*@import url(https://cdn.jsdelivr.net/gh/moonspam/NanumSquare@1.0/nanumsquare.css);*/
@import url('https://fonts.googleapis.com/css?family=Noto+Sans+KR:100,300,400,500,700,900&display=swap');
@import url('https://fonts.googleapis.com/css2?family=Ibarra+Real+Nova:wght@400;600;700&family=Montserrat:wght@300;400;700&display=swap');


.convert_list,.sns-container{max-width:1200px;margin:0 auto}
.hidden{visibility:hidden}



.page_main_in{min-height:1000px}

.grid-block{padding:3em 1em}
.grid-block>[class*="grid-"]{max-width:1000px}
.m9-hr-1{width:1000px;margin:0 auto}
@media screen and (max-width: 683px) {
.sns_p{padding:10px 0}
.convert_fontsize_div{margin-right:10px !important}

.page_main_in{min-height:auto}
}

/* 모바일 옆으로 보기로 취급 */
@media screen and (max-width:683px){
.page-tab-one>a{min-width:auto !important}
.grid-block{padding:2em 1em}
}



._status_kind_1{background:#0e3c69;color:#fff !important;border:1px solid #0e3c69}
._status_kind_2{background:#28a8d8;color:#fff !important;border:1px solid #28a8d8}
._status_kind_3{background:#fff;color:#666 !important;border:1px solid #ccc}

/* 사용자 박스 정의 */
.user-box-title{position:relative;z-index:10;margin-bottom:1em;line-height:1;}
.user-box-content{position:relative;z-index:10;margin-bottom:1em;font-size:1em;text-align:justify}
.user-box-content2{position:relative;z-index:10;margin-bottom:1em}

/* 원하는 색상을 정의하세요 */
.user-background1{background-color:#f1f1f1;color:#212121;border-color:#ccc}
.user-background2{background-color:#093155;color:#fff;border-color:#00838f}

.user-color1,.user-hover1:hover,.user-hover1:focus{background-color:#3f8af9;color:#fff;border-color:#397ce0;text-shadow:0px 0px 2px #2960b2}
.user-color1 a,.user-color1 i{color:#fc7c3d;text-shadow:0px 0px 2px #000}
.user-color2,.user-hover2:hover,.user-hover2:focus{background-color:#ed2344;color:#fff;border-color:#821426;text-shadow:0px 0px 2px #821426}
.user-color2 a,.user-color2 i{color:#aa0443;text-shadow:0px 0px 2px #ffacd6}

.user-btn-color1{background-color:#fff;color:#333;border-color:#999;text-shadow:0px 0px 2px #f2f2f2}

.f-user-color1{color:#093155}



html,body{font-size:15px;font-family: 'Noto Sans KR', sans-serif}
.m9-h1{font-size:2em;margin-top:0;margin-bottom:1em}
.m9-h2{font-size:1.5em;margin-top:2em;margin-bottom:1em}

.strong-1{background:none;color:#08459a;margin-top:2em}
.user-background-3{background-color:#012d6b;color:#fff}

.user-text-icon-1{position:absolute;top:-12px;left:10px;padding:4px 10px;background:#af3333;border-style:solid;border-width:0;border-color:#af3333;color:#fff;overflow:visible;font-weight:normal;font-size:12px;font-family:dotum;border-radius:3px}

ol[class~="list-style-1"]>li:before{background-color:#79899e}

   
   
/*h1*/
.m9-heading-style-1{margin-bottom:1em}
.m9-heading-style-1>h1{font-size:4em;line-height:1em;letter-spacing:-4px;font-weight:600;font-family: 'Noto Sans KR',sans-serf;text-align:center;/* border-bottom: 1px solid #f1f1f1; */padding-top: 30px;}
.m9-heading-style-1>h1:before{content:"CELL-MORE";font-size: 12px;color: #ccc;letter-spacing: 2px;display:block;text-align:center;margin: 0 auto;}
.m9-heading-style-1>h1:after{content:"";display: block;margin: 0.5em auto;width: 2px;/* transform: skewX(-38deg); */height: 35px;background: #dddddd;}
 .m9-heading-style-1>h1>span{display:block;font-size:20px;font-weight:300;letter-spacing:0px;padding:10px 0}
.m9-heading-style-1>div{font-size:1.3em;font-weight:300}


/*h2*/
.m9-heading-style-1>h2{font-weight:600;font-size:3em;padding-bottom:0.5em; margin-bottom:1em;letter-spacing:-1px;font-family:'Poppins','Noto Sans KR', sans-serif;text-align:center;position:relative}
.m9-heading-style-1>h2:after{content:"";position:absolute;bottom:0;left:50%;width:40px;height:1px;background:#000;display:inline-block;margin-left: -20px;}

/*h3*/
.m9-heading-style-1>h3{font-weight:500;font-size:2em;letter-spacing:-1px;text-align:left}


/*h4*/
.m9-heading-style-1>h4{font-weight:300;font-size:1.2em;letter-spacing:-1px;text-align:center}

@media screen and (max-width:638px){

/*h1*/
.m9-h2-style-1{font-size:23px}
.m9-h2-style-1>span:before{left:0;bottom:0;margin-left:0px}

}


/* 모바일 옆으로 보기로 취급 */
@media screen and (max-width:683px){
 html,body{font-size:0.95em}

.page_button_down-in{height:150px}
.page_button_down-in>p{padding-top:50px;color:#fff;text-shadow:1px 1px 1px #555;}
.page_button_down-in>div{padding-top:35px;color:#fff;text-shadow: none}

.m9-heading-style-1>h1{font-size:2em}

/*h2*/
.m9-heading-style-1>h2{font-size:1.5em;text-align:left}
.m9-heading-style-1>h2:after{left:0;margin-left:0}

.m9-heading-style-1>h3 {font-size:1.2em}
}
.header-group{height:100%;background-attachment:fixed;overflow:hidden}
.page_width{max-width:1200px;margin:0 auto;}
.page_banner_bottom_in{padding-top:266px;height:560px;font-family: 'Noto Sans KR';font-weight:600;/* color:#fff; */text-align:center;display:none}
.page_banner_bottom_in>div>strong{display:block;font-size: 3em;line-height:1.2;/* padding-bottom:20px; */letter-spacing: -1px;font-weight: 700;font-family:'Ibarra Real Nova';COLOR: #9b0137;}
.page_banner_bottom_in>div>div{font-size: 20px;font-weight: 500;}
.page_banner_bottom_in>div>span{display:block;padding: 1em;color: #666;font-weight: 400;font-size: 16px;}

.page_url_font{margin-left:5px}
    

/* 모바일 옆으로 보기로 취급 */
@media screen and (max-width:683px){
.page_button_down{dis1play:none}
.page_pattern{background:#fff} 
.page_up_link_box{margin:0}
.page_banner_bottom_in{font-size:20px;color:#fff;padding-top:0px;height:0px;background:#77787b;visibility:hidden}
}


/* IE10+ */
@media screen and (-ms-high-contrast: active), (-ms-high-contrast: none) {
.header-group{background-attachment:inherit !important;}
}

/* IE6,7,9,10 */
@media screen and (min-width: 640px), screen\9 {
.header-group{background-attachment:inherit !important;}
}



.content_box:after{content:"";display:block;clear:both}
.heading_box{width:250px;float:left;position:relative;padding-top:15px;font-size:20px;margin-bottom:20px}
.heading_box>h3:after{content:"";display:inline-block;position:absolute;top:0;left:0;width:30px;height:1px;border-top:4px solid #000}

.heading_box>h4{position:relative;padding:5px 17px;font-weight:500}
.heading_box>h4:after{content:"";display:inline-block;position:absolute;top:50%;left:0;width:6px;height:6px;margin-top:-3px;background:#000;}
.text_box{display:block;overflow:hidden;padding-top:17px}
.text_box>span{display:block;font-weight:500;font-size:1.1em}
.sub_btn{margin-top:20px}
.sub_btn>a{display:inline-block;background:#595757;color:#fff;padding:10px 20px;}
.sub_btn>a>span{color:#fdd000;font-weight:500}
    
/* 모바일 옆으로 보기로 취급 */
@media screen and (max-width:683px){

.heading_box{width:100%;float:none;position:relative;padding-top:15px;font-size:18px;margin-bottom:20px}
.text_box{display:block;overflow:hidden;padding-top:0}
.text_box>span{display:block;font-weight:500}
.sub_btn>a{display:block;text-align:center}

    
    
}


.dcub_block>ol>li>div{border-right:0;min-height:230px;padding:3em 1em 1em;border:1px solid #e8e8e8;position:relative;background:#fbfbfb}
    
    .dcub_block>ol>li>div>.box_num{display:none;width:23px;height:23px;font-weight:400;text-align:center;color:#fff;background:#022f71;line-height:23px;font-size:13px;position:absolute;left:-1px;top:-1px;}
    .dcub_block>ol>li>div>.box_img{text-align:center;}
  .dcub_block>ol>li>div>.box_img>img{width:70px}
    .dcub_block>ol>li>div>.box_title{font-size:16px;font-weight:500;text-align:center;}
    .dcub_block>ol>li>div>.box_content{font-size:13px;line-height:1.46;text-align:center;color:#6f7075;margin-top:10px;letter-spacing:-1px}
    
    @media screen and (max-width:683px){
    .dcub_block{margin-top:1em;}  
    .dcub_block>ol>li>div{min-height:140px;border:1px solid #e4e4e8;padding:1em}
    .dcub_block>ol>li>div>.box_title{font-size:14px;}
      .dcub_block>ol>li>div>.box_content{display:none}
    }


.sub_title3{margin:0 10px 10px 0}
  .sub_title3>div>.box_num{display:inline-block;width:20px;height:20px;text-align:center;line-height:20px;border-radius:3px;margin-right:5px;background:#eaeaea;color:#333;font-size:13px;font-family:"Montserrat","Noto Sans KR", sans-serif;}
  .sub_title3>div>strong{font-size:16px;font-weight:500}
  
  .sub_list{font-weight:300;font-size:0.95em}


.pro-btn{display:inline-block;min-width:60px;height:30px;line-height:30px;padding:0 10px;margin-left:3px;margin-right:3px;font-family:gulim;font-size:12px;text-align:center;border: 1px solid #000000;background: #000000;border-radius:3px;overflow:hidden;cursor:pointer;outline:none;vertical-align:middle;color:#fff}
.pro-btn:hover,.pro-btn:focus{background-color: #454545;border-color: #454545;color:#fff}
.pro-btn.small{min-width:30px;height:23px;line-height:23px;padding:0 5px}
.pro-btn.large{min-width:40px;height:40px;line-height:40px;padding:0 20px}
.pro-btn:active{position:relative;top:1px}
.pro-btn>img{display:none}
.pro-btn>.blind{width:auto;height:auto;overflow:inherit;font-size:12px;line-height:1;position:static;left:0;top:0}

/*common*/
    .m9-btn{display:inline-block;position:relative;padding:0.5em 1.5em;font-weight:400;line-height:1;text-align:center;vertical-align: middle;background-image:none;border:1px solid #ccc;border-radius: 0.25em;vertical-align: top;font-family: inherit;letter-spacing: inherit;cursor: pointer;background:#fff}
    .m9-btn:active, .m9-btn:focus, .m9-btn:hover{background-color:#eee;box-shadow: inset 0 1px 2px rgba(0,0,0,0.1)}
    .m9-btn:active{position: relative;top:1px}
    
    
    /*disabled*/
    .m9-btn-disabled{pointer-events: none;cursor: not-allowed;opacity: 0.4}
    
    
    /*type*/
    .m9-btn-style-1{border-radius: 0}
    .m9-btn-style-2{border-radius: 2em}
    .m9-btn-style-3{border:0;color:#337ab7}
    .m9-btn-style-3:hover,.m9-btn-style-3:focus{background:none;text-decoration: underline;box-shadow: none}
    .m9-btn-block{width:100%}
    
    
    /*color*/
    .m9-btn-color-1{color:#fff;background-color:#aaa;border-color:#999}
    .m9-btn-color-1:active, .m9-btn-color-1:focus, .m9-btn-color-1:hover{color:#fff;background-color:#9a9a9a;border-color:#999}
    
    .m9-btn-color-2{color:#fff;background-color:#000;border-color:#000}
    .m9-btn-color-2:active, .m9-btn-color-2:focus, .m9-btn-color-2:hover{color:#fff;background-color:#333;border-color:#333}
    
    .m9-btn-primary{color:#fff;background-color:#337ab7;border-color:#2e6da4}
    .m9-btn-primary:active, .m9-btn-primary:focus, .m9-btn-primary:hover{color:#fff;background-color:#286090;border-color:#204d74}
    
    .m9-btn-success{color:#fff;background-color:#5cb85c;border-color:#4cae4c}
    .m9-btn-success:active, .m9-btn-success:focus, .m9-btn-success:hover{color:#fff;background-color:#449d44;border-color:#398439}
    
    
    .m9-btn-info{color:#fff;background-color:#5bc0de;border-color:#46b8da}
    .m9-btn-info:active, .m9-btn-info:focus, .m9-btn-info:hover{color:#fff;background-color:#31b0d5;border-color:#269abc}
    
    .m9-btn-warning{color:#fff;background-color:#e5ab5a;border-color:#e5ab5a}
    .m9-btn-warning:active, .m9-btn-warning:focus, .m9-btn-warning:hover{color:#fff;background-color:#f59e24;border-color:#d6830b}
    
    .m9-btn-danger{color:#fff;background-color:#d94844;border-color:#d53833}
    .m9-btn-danger:active, .m9-btn-danger:focus, .m9-btn-danger:hover{color:#fff;background-color:#b82723;border-color:#b22621}
    
    .m9-btn-black{color:#fff;background-color:#000;border-color:#000}
    .m9-btn-black:active, .m9-btn-black:focus, .m9-btn-black:hover{color:#fff;background-color:#333;border-color:#333}
    
    
    
    /*position*/
    .m9-btn-icon-position-left{position: relative;padding:0.5em 1em 0.5em 2em;}
    .m9-btn-icon-position-left>i{display:inline-block;position: absolute;left:0.8em;top:50%;transform:translateY(-50%);}
    
    .m9-btn-icon-position-right{position: relative;padding:0.5em 2em 0.5em 1em;}
    .m9-btn-icon-position-right>i{display:inline-block;position: absolute;right:0.8em;top:50%;transform:translateY(-50%);}

    /*effect*/
    .m9-btn-icon-effect-right-1{}
    .m9-btn-icon-effect-right-1>i{display:inline-block;transform: translate(0,-50%);transition: 0.3s}
    .m9-btn-icon-effect-right-1:hover>i{transform: translate(0.2em,-50%)}   
    
    .m9-btn-icon-effect-left-1>i{display:inline-block;transform: translate(0,-50%);transition: 0.3s}
    .m9-btn-icon-effect-left-1:hover>i{transform: translate(-0.2em,-50%)}
        
    .m9-btn-icon-effect-bottom-1>i{display:inline-block;transform: translate(0,-50%);transition: 0.3s}
    .m9-btn-icon-effect-bottom-1:hover>i{transform: translate(0,calc(-50% + 0.2em))}
        
    .m9-btn-icon-effect-top-1>i{display:inline-block;transform: translate(0,-50%);transition: 0.3s}
    .m9-btn-icon-effect-top-1:hover>i{transform: translate(0,calc(-50% - 0.2em))}
        
    .m9-btn-icon-effect-rotate-1>i{display:inline-block;transform:translateY(-50%) rotate(0);transform-origin: center center;transition: 0.3s}
    .m9-btn-icon-effect-rotate-1:hover>i{transform:translateY(-50%) rotate(360deg)}


.m9_heading_1{}
        .m9_heading_1>.con>{}
        .m9_heading_1>h1{margin:60px 0;font-size:2.5em}
        .m9_heading_2>h2{margin:50px 0}
        .m9_heading_3>h3{
    font-size: 1.5em;padding:1em 0}
        .m9_heading_4>h4{
    position: relative;
    padding-left: 15px;
    margin: 1em 0;
    font-size: 1.1em;
}
  .m9_heading_4>h4:before{content:"";display: inline-block;width: 4px;height: 4px;border-radius: 50%;background: #000;position: absolute;top: 50%;left: 0;margin-top: -2px;}
  .common_box .sub_txt_1{padding:5px 20px;border-left:3px solid #000;color:#999}
 .common_box .sub_txt_1>span{color:#000}
 .common_box .sub_img_1{margin:2em 0}
